The contract specifies the procurement of two globe valves with a copper alloy body and bronze bonnet, each featuring a 1.000 inch valve size and an in-line stop design with a brazed welded disc. The valves are equipped with socket weld end connections and rated for 700 psi operation. First article testing is mandatory per the associated drawing, ensuring compliance with specified technical standards. The item is identified by NSN 0001S00000053 and is subject to strict export control regulations under either ITAR or EAR, meaning any transfer of technical data—including disclosure to foreign nationals within the United States—requires prior authorization from the Department of State or the Department of Commerce. DFARS 252.225-7048 applies, and distribution is restricted to DLA contractors with approved U.S./Canada Joint Certification Program certification, completed training on handling defense export-controlled data, and formal approval from the DLA. Packaging must adhere to DLA’s RP001 requirements. The procurement is issued under solicitation SPE7M5-26-T-360D, with a response deadline of August 10, 2026, and a required delivery date 142 days after contract award. The contract is managed by the Department of Defense’s Active Devices Division with performance located in New Cumberland, Pennsylvania, and primary contact is Andrew Bracken.

RQ032: EXPORT CONTROL OF TECHNICAL DATA
This item has technical data some or all of which is subject to export-control of either the International Traffic in Arms regulations (ITAR) or the Export Administration Regulations (EAR), and cannot be exported without prior authorization from either the Department of State or the Department of Commerce. Export includes disclosure of technical data to foreign persons and nationals whether located in the United States or abroad. This requirement applies equally to foreign national employees and U.S. companies and their foreign subsidiaries. DFARS 252.225-7048 is applicable to this data.
The Defense Logistics Agency (DLA) limits distribution of export-control technical data to DLA contractors that have an approved US/Canada Joint Certification Program (JCP) certification, have completed the Introduction to Proper Handling of DOD Export-Controlled Technical Data Training and the DLA Export-Controlled Technical Data Questionnaire (both are available at the web address given below), and have been approved by the DLA controlling authority to access the export-controlled data.
